Selkirk is a city in the province of Manitoba. It is located 22 km east of the provincial capital of Winnipeg on the Red River.
Its population is approximately 10,000 inhabitants.
The main economy is mainly linked to tourism, but also to the presence of a steelworks and a psychiatric hospital.
Gerdau operates a mini- steelworks in Selkirk. This steel mill (locally known as MRM or "The Manitoba Rolling Mills") is a major employer in the city.
Another major employer is Health Centre, the province's largest mental health facility.
The Marine Museum of Manitoba, a collection of historic marine artifacts from Lake Winnipeg and the Red River region, is in Selkirk. Selkirk is also the site of a Canadian Coast Guard base.
The Selkirk Fair and Rodeo is held annually to celebrate the agricultural history of the area.
A lift bridge over the Red River joins the two portions of Selkirk. The city is connected to Winnipeg by the provincial highway and is served by the Canadian Pacific Railway.
